Default Dead Space Ultra Limited Edition question

Hey guys, I managed to score a copy of Dead Space ULE and have a question. It seems the one I got is rarer than most simply because the game has never been removed from it's original packaging.

Actually that's not entirely true, the box has been opened, but the bubblewrap hasn't been removed. I can tell because it's not just taped up, it has these larger sticky tabs holding the bubble wrap together which I don't think the average person would have access to. Other forums users here that have a copy will probably know what I'm talking about. It's perfect in other words.

Does anyone think removing the bubblewrap will affect it's value?
